Schuldt, B., Borgwardt, K.. Vorsorgeplanungssystem VPS - Bekämpfung von Schadstoffunfällen auf Nord- und Ostsee. In: Glaeser, B., Sekścińska, A., N. Löser (eds.). Integrated Coastal Zone Management at the Szczecin Lagoon: Exchange of experiences in the region. Coastline Reports (6), pp. 153-162. EUCC - The Coastal Union, Leiden, 2005.

Zusammenfassung:

The electronic Contingency Planning System, VPS, is a software system that collects, saves and presents all of the data which are necessary or otherwise useful for the prevention and combating of oil and chemical spills at sea. The ARCADIS Consult Company was commissioned by the German coastal state authorities to manage the overall project and to develop and implement the software system. The primary users of this software are local authorities, fire brigades, and technical emergency services who manage, organise and carry out operations in average/ordinary cases. The VPS system has a user-friendly interface. It archives and presents alphanumeric data, geo-data, text data, photo/image data and video data. The system enables the user to readily obtain information, for example, about access to a given shore, the kind of shore involved, available pollutant combating equipment including its location and current condition (status of maintenance). VPS also provides information about protected areas, responsibilities for these areas and tourist sites. Geodetic survey data can be also be obtained as part of the geographic information system.
